§ 270-E:24 — Rental Agent Registration; Fees

I.Any person renting or leasing motorized watercraft shall register as a rental agent with the department. Applications for registration shall include the name of the applicant, including any additional names under which the applicant may be doing business, the address or addresses of the applicant and rental locations, the vessel registration numbers of all watercraft available for rent or lease, and the fees required by this section. Upon receiving the completed application for registration, the department shall issue the applicant a rental agent safety certificate.
II.The registration fee for rental agents shall be $25, which shall be deposited in the navigation safety fund established under RSA 270-E:6-a.
